The Garrisons #2

Seduced By The Wealthy Playboy

Rate this book

Unless Brittany Garrison came up with cold hard cash right away, she'd lose her beloved restaurant. So when handsome millionaire Emilio Jefferies offered her an irresistible proposition, Brittany signed on the dotted line and sealed the deal with a kiss--unaware of the family feud between the Jefferies and the Garrisons. Or Emilio's cruel intentions.

Emilio hadn't expected the takeover--business and body--of Brittany Garrison to be so easy. But he also didn't count on Brittany owning a part of him.

About the author

Sara Orwig

490 books112 followers
USA Today bestselling romance author, Sara Orwig, has over sixteen million copies of her books in print. Internationally her books have 200 translations of her novels into 26 languages. She has written 97 books and was one of the first 6 inductees into the Oklahoma Professional Writers Hall of Fame and 2-time winner of Oklahoma Writers Federation awards for Best Oklahoma Novel. Sara is winner of eight ROMANTIC TIMES awards which include the Award for Best Western Historical Romance Writer and the Award for Best Contemporary Fiction Writer. aka Daisy Logan.
Sara currently is writing books that are a published by Harlequin Desire.

Not wanting to admit to her brothers that her accountant took off with 2 million dollars from her restaurant, Brittany Beaches, Brittany Garrison accepts Emilio Jefferies offer to cover her loses and become her partner. Unaware of the family feud between the Garrisons and Jefferies.


Although Emilio starts off with the plan to take over Brittany's restaurant, the more he gets to know her the harder he falls for her. But he knows its only a matter of time before her family learns of the partnership and tells her about the feud. Once she finds out, he is sure she will never talk to him again.

Dispite knowing that, Emilio just can't tell her. Always putting it off with a 'I just want more time with her.' He even takes the risk of losing his brother if he stands by a 'Garrison' instead of taking the restaurant like originally planned.

When she does find out, sparks fly and he is quickly on the outs with her. Desperate to get her back and throwing his brothers warning out the window, he shows up and one of her brothers wedding with a new contract that gives sole ownership back to Brittany.

With this act, Brittany accepts his apology and begrudgingly her brothers welcomes him into the family.
